| Values in thousands | 2025-11-30 | 2025-08-31 | 2025-05-31 | 2025-02-28 |
|---|---|---|---|---|
Revenue | $894,788 | $892,043 | $898,095 | $788,663 |
Gross Profit | 290,375 | 287,507 | 286,365 | 230,029 |
EBITDA | 73,414 | 162,117 | 152,722 | 93,351 |
EBIT | 116,558 | 108,039 | 50,754 | |
Net Income | 29,732 | 67,160 | 41,828 | 13,248 |
Net Change In Cash | 894,788 | 892,043 | 898,095 | 788,663 |
Free Cash Flow | 59,055 | 68,928 | 79,126 | -85,891 |
Cash | 107,213 | 122,458 | 96,785 | 105,743 |
Basic Shares | 55,276 | 55,381 | 54,952 | 56,029 |
| Values in thousands | 2025-11-30 | 2024-11-30 | 2023-11-30 | 2022-11-30 |
|---|---|---|---|---|
Revenue | $3,473,589 | $3,568,736 | $3,510,934 | $3,749,183 |
Gross Profit | 1,100,851 | 1,074,140 | 1,008,897 | 963,547 |
EBITDA | 527,084 | 490,497 | 355,137 | 490,425 |
EBIT | 348,764 | 315,787 | 355,137 | 343,449 |
Net Income | 151,967 | 130,256 | 144,906 | 180,313 |
Net Change In Cash | 3,473,589 | 3,568,736 | 3,510,934 | 3,749,183 |
Cost of Revenue | 41,547 | |||
Free Cash Flow | 121,218 | 163,199 | 259,261 | 126,550 |
Cash | 107,213 | 169,352 | 179,453 | 79,910 |
Basic Shares | 55,355 | 56,629 | 55,958 | 55,269 |
| Quarter | EPS |
|---|---|
2026-02-28 | $0 |
2025-11-30 | $1.28 |
2025-08-31 | $1.26 |
2025-05-31 | $1.18 |